What Are Cookies And Similar Technologies?
Cookies are small data files placed on your device (computer, tablet, mobile) when you visit a website. They enable websites to recognize your device, store your preferences, and understand how you interact with services. Cookies may be “session” cookies (deleted when you close your browser) or “persistent” cookies (which remain stored on your device for a defined period or until deleted).
In addition to cookies, we may use similar technologies such as:
-
Web beacons / pixel tags / clear GIFs – Small graphics embedded in emails or on webpages used to track user interactions and campaign performance.
-
Local storage – Technology that allows data to be stored locally within your browser or device.
-
Web server logs – Files that store information about website usage such as IP address, browser type, and visited pages.
Why Do We Use Cookies And Similar Technologies?
We use cookies and similar technologies for the following purposes:
-
Strictly necessary / functional – To enable core functionality of our services, such as authentication, session management, security, and remembering user preferences. These cookies do not require user consent.
-
Analytical / performance – To understand how visitors use our services, identify popular content, and improve performance. Consent-based cookies and storage in this category are used only with your consent. Cloudflare Web Analytics measures website performance without cookies or client-side storage.
-
Marketing / tracking – To support B2B audience measurement, deliver relevant advertisements on third-party platforms, and measure campaign success. These technologies are used only with your consent and subject to your website settings.

Types of Cookies by Service Area
Website
| Service Provider | Cookie or Technology | Expiration | Purpose | Type | Category |
| HubSpot | __hs_cookie_cat_pref; __hs_opt_out; __hs_do_not_track; __hs_initial_opt_in | 6 months; 6 months; 6 months; 7 days | Stores consent categories and, when applicable, opt-out or do-not-track choices. | First-party | Functional |
| HubSpot | hubspotutk; __hstc; __hssc; __hssrc | 6 months; 6 months; 30 minutes; session | Distinguishes visitors, tracks sessions and page views, and supports contact deduplication after a form submission. | First-party | Analytical |
| HubSpot | Scripts and web beacons, including __ptq.gif | No browser storage before consent | Loads consent and interactive services and sends page-view or activity requests without writing readable browser storage before consent. | Third-party script / web beacon | Functional / Analytical |
| Google Analytics | _ga; _ga_V1D13YBXTJ | Up to 2 years, subject to browser limits | Distinguishes visitors and maintains session state for website analytics. | First-party | Analytical |
| ZoomInfo | _zitok; unifiedScriptVerified; ziPendingTelemetry; ziScriptSession; ziwsSession; ziwsSessionId | 1 year; browser session | Recognizes repeat browsers and associates website activity with organizations for B2B analytics. | First-party cookie / session storage | Analytical |
| Demandbase | tuuid; tuuid_lu; cookie-sync pixels | 13 months | Identifies business visitors and synchronizes identifiers with advertising partners for analytics and audience matching. | Third-party cookie / pixel | Tracking |
| Cloudflare for HubSpot | __cf_bm; __cfuvid; __cfruid | 30 minutes; session; session | May be set on HubSpot service domains for bot protection and rate limiting. | Third-party | Functional |
| Cloudflare Web Analytics | No cookie; /cdn-cgi/rum beacon | Not applicable | Measures website traffic and performance without cookies or client-side storage. | Cookie-free beacon | Analytical / Performance |
| YouTube | Privacy-enhanced player; cookies may include YSC, VISITOR_INFO1_LIVE or __Secure-YNID, and __Secure-YENID after interaction | Session to 13 months | Enables embedded video playback and measures player use. Privacy-enhanced mode limits personalization. | Third-party cookie / embed | Functional / Analytical |
The website entries reflect fresh-browser checks of the home, contact, and request-a-demo pages on August 28, 2026. YouTube storage depends on player interaction, and browser settings may limit third-party cookies.

Managing the Cookies and Similar Technologies
You have several options to manage or disable cookies and similar technologies through your browser and device settings. Most browsers allow you to configure preferences such as notifying you when a cookie is being set, blocking cookies entirely, or deleting previously stored cookies. These settings can typically be found in your browser’s help or preferences menu. Additionally, your device settings may offer controls to restrict or delete technologies like local storage.
Managing cookies at the browser level means your choices apply only to the specific browser and device you are using. If you use multiple devices or browsers, you will need to set your preferences individually for each one. You can also visit www.allaboutcookies.org for detailed instructions on managing cookies in different browsers.
Note. Please be aware that disabling or rejecting cookies and similar technologies may impact the functionality and performance of the Services. Some features may become unavailable or may not operate as intended if cookies are blocked or removed.
Do Not Track Signals. Some web browsers include a “Do Not Track” (DNT) setting that allows you to signal to websites that you do not want your online activities to be tracked. At this time, there is no uniform standard governing how websites should respond to DNT signals. Consequently, our services do not currently respond to DNT signals. We continue to monitor developments in this area and may update our approach if a consistent industry standard emerges.
